Stars, they're just like us! As it turns out, nobody is immune to a killer sweet tooth—even your favorite celebrities. From Barbra Streisand and Katherine Hepburn to Jennifer Garner and Courteney Cox, we rounded up some of our favorite celebrity-approved dessert recipes.

Katharine Hepburn’s Brownies

Katharine Hepburn's #1 Trick For the Best Brownies

Dotdash Meredith / Janet Maples

Katharine Hepburn shared her signature brownie recipe with her neighbor, who sent it to The New York Times after the Hollywood icon passed away in 2003.

Martha Stewart’s 5-Ingredient Chocolate Chip Cookies

a portrait of Martha Stewart on a colorful design background

Getty Images/Allrecipes

Make Martha Stewart's best chocolate chip cookie recipe with just five ingredients: almond butter, eggs, chocolate chips, coarse sea salt, and brown sugar.
